Ok let’s dispel this myth right now, it’s been stated in multiple panels that the actors and directors did that this isn’t remotely true. Neil Flynn himself has stated numerous times it isn’t true and that it’s a big disrespect to the writers that people keep saying this. He has done a lot of alternative dialogue on multiple takes which they use when editing and on occasion they would put in “janitor says something funny” but it wasn’t for everything and he didn’t just”say what he felt like”. How would that even work if a lot of what he says has to tie into the plot that’s written? People want to credit him for everything, when he’s a part of the team and a good bunch of writers came up with his character and his dialogue. If he said whatever he felt like then he would have ended up being fired, that’s not how making a tv series works. It’s a collaboration between all the actors, directors and writers.
